What does an assay development scientist do?

Assay development scientists are biochemical experts who develop procedures that test or measure the activity of a drug or biochemical in an organism. These scientists are required to provide technical support to develop new assays as well as assist in the transfer of assay to clinical laboratories internationally. They must collaborate with laboratory scientists and managers to optimize laboratory processes for increased efficiency and effectiveness. Assay development scientists must also produce and submit reports about the development of assays to the research & development (R&D;) managers as well as project managers.
